Bug Description

I'm using Ubuntu 13.10 dev with console-setup 1.70ubuntu7. If console-setup is removed there is still its configuration left in the initrd. This makes it possible that the system can contain a keyboard layout which would normally not possible. Even after rebooting the system the "invalid" keybord layout is still available. Only if a random package update causes a call of "update-initramfs -u" the keyboard layout will be updated. This behavior can cause confusion to the users. A simple solution would be to cause "update-initramfs -u" to trigger directly after console-setup is removed.
